Man Utd 'plotting £25m transfer bid' for PSV defender Denzel Dumfries

Manchester United are reportedly lining up a £25million bid for PSV right-back Denzel Dumfries.

Ole Gunnar Solskjaer is keen to strengthen his backline this summer and has seemingly set his sights on the Dutch international.

The 23-year-old fits the mould of young, improving players Solskjaer is looking to sign as he bids to get United back to Europe's top table.

And he would come at a significantly lower price than Crystal Palace's Aaron Wan-Bissaka, another one of the Red Devils' targets, with the Londoners holding out for in excess of £50million, report The Sun.

Dumfries was part of the Netherlands side that beat England in the UEFA Nations League semi-finals in Portugal earlier this month.

Dumfries in action for the Netherlands in Portugal (Getty Images)

He joined PSV last summer for around £5million from Heerenveen, the second move of his career after he had left hometown club Sparta Rotterdam 12 months earlier.

Further up the pitch at Old Trafford, Marcus Rashford is holding out for a staggering £300,000-a-week to stay at the club.

Barcelona and Real Madrid have shown interest in the England forward but United are desperate to keep him with Paul Pogba and David De Gea both linked with big-money exits this summer.

That puts Rashford, who has just one year left on his current deal, in a strong position - and he will hold out for a bumper new deal with wages at the club skewed by Chilean misfit Alexis Sanchez's mega salary.
